>>> IF you really don't want to quit Jaws, you could do the following:
>>> 1. Start AHC
>>> 2. Set the speech mode to SAPI in the game. You have no choice but doing
>>> that, sorry.
>>> 3. Press Insert+F2, go to the setting center, and activate sleep mode
>>> for AHC
>>>
>>> Now you can play, unfortunately with SAPI only, but if you press Alt+Tab
>>> then you can use Jaws elsewhere else as usual.
>>>
>>> IF you still want to have eloquence in the game, there is a binding
>>> eloquence-SAPI available; but you will have to pay another 50$ or
>>> something like that.
